Method

Lunch Bowl Specials

  1. 1

    Trim and thinly slice the flank steak against the grain for quick, even cooking.

  2. 2

    In a bowl, whisk together 3 tbsp soy sauce, 1.5 tbsp brown sugar, 3 minced garlic cloves, 1 tbsp grated ginger, 1 tsp sesame oil, 1 tsp cornstarch, and 1 tbsp vegetable oil. Toss the steak with the marinade until well coated.

  3. 3

    Let the beef marinate for 15-20 minutes while you prep the vegetables.

  4. 4

    In a separate small bowl, whisk 1 tbsp cornstarch with 2 tbsp water to make a slurry; set aside.

  5. 5

    Prepare the stir-fry sauce by combining 1/3 cup soy sauce, 2 tbsp oyster sauce, 1 tbsp rice vinegar, 1/4 cup water, and 1 tbsp brown sugar. Heat gently in a small saucepan to dissolve the sugar.

  6. 6

    If using: add 1/2 tsp sesame oil and 0.25 tsp chili flakes to the sauce; keep warm.

  7. 7

    Rinse the uncooked jasmine rice and cook according to package directions to yield about 3 cups cooked.

  8. 8

    Heat 1 tbsp v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over high heat. Add broccoli, carrot, and bell pepper; stir-fry 4-5 minutes until crisp-tender.

  9. 9

    Push vegetables to the side; add the marinated beef to the pan and sear for 1-2 minutes until browned.

  10. 10

    Pour the prepared stir-fry sauce over the beef and vegetables. Bring to a simmer and stir in the slurry to thicken, cooking 1-2 minutes until glossy.

  11. 11

    Toss in green onions just before removing from heat; sprinkle with sesame seeds. Adjust saltiness or sweetness if needed.

  12. 12

    To serve, scoop a portion of rice into bowls, top with Mongolian beef and vegetables, and garnish with extra green onions and sesame seeds if desired.
